PriceSmart (NASDAQ:PSMT) Sets New 1-Year High - Here's What Happened

PriceSmart logo with Retail/Wholesale background

PriceSmart, Inc. (NASDAQ:PSMT - Get Free Report)'s share price hit a new 52-week high during trading on Friday . The stock traded as high as $113.59 and last traded at $107.30, with a volume of 37567 shares. The stock had previously closed at $102.70.

PriceSmart Price Performance

The company has a current ratio of 1.28, a quick ratio of 0.50 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.07. The company has a fifty day moving average price of $105.14 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$95.49. The firm has a market cap of $3.28 billion, a P/E ratio of 22.48 and a beta of 0.78.

PriceSmart (NASDAQ:PSMT -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, July 10th. The company reported $1.14 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$1.16 by ($0.02). The company had revenue of $1.32 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.31 billion. PriceSmart had a net margin of 2.82% and a return on equity of 12.46%. The business's quarterly revenue was up 7.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$1.08 EPS. Equities analysts anticipate that PriceSmart, Inc. will post 5.28 earnings per share for the current year.

About PriceSmart

(Get Free Report)

PriceSmart, Inc owns and operates U.S.-style membership shopping warehouse clubs in the United States, Central America, the Caribbean, and Colombia. The company provides basic and private label consumer products under the Member's Selection brand, including groceries, cleaning supplies, health and beauty aids, meat, produce, deli, seafood, and poultry.
